DUSHANBE, 25.01.2023 (NIAT Khovar) – Yesterday in Tashkent, on the sidelines of the Ministerial Council Meeting of the Economic Cooperation Organization, the Minister of Foreign Affairs Sirojiddin Muhriddin met with his Iranian counterpart Hossein Amir-Abdollahian.
The meeting focused on the prospects for the development of bilateral multifaceted mutually beneficial cooperation between the two countries, as well as cooperation within the framework of regional and international organizations.
